Telford Tigers deal for 'team guy' Phil Hill
Boss Tom Watkins expects Phil Hill to "lead by example" again at Telford Tigers next season after he agreed terms on a return to Shropshire.
The former Great Britain international was one of Telford's top scorers last year with 46 points in just 43 games.
Those figures will have marked him out as a key target for several English Premier League sides.
But Watkins swooped to retain the services of his forward, who will be a senior face in a much-changed line-up.
The head coach said: "Phil is an excellent two-way player, who adds very good size to our squad and has experience of playing at the top level in this country.
"He's a great guy and team-mate, who will lead by example with his work ethic and commitment.
He's a team guy first and foremost, always willing to do whatever is needed."
Hill defied doctors' orders last season to make a brief appearance in the play-offs.
Watkins added: "That character and level of commitment shows the kind of guy he is.
"Phil is an excellent professional, and that helps to create a strong team culture within the dressing room."
